Superintendent – Roseau Community Schools

March 13, 2019 by Minnesota School Boards Association

The Roseau Public School – ISD 682 School Board is seeking qualified applicants for the position of superintendent. The search is due to the retirement of Dr. Larry Guggisberg, who has served as superintendent for 18 years.

About the Community:

Roseau is a successful community located in northwest Minnesota with a population of nearly 2,800 people. Roseau is the home of Polaris Industries — a Fortune 500 company with nearly 1,400 employees — that designs and manufactures snowmobiles and all-terrain vehicles for a worldwide market.

LifeCare Medical Center and the Altru Medical Clinic in Roseau provide high-quality medical services to Roseau County and the surrounding area.

Many outdoor recreational activities are available to Roseau residents. Outdoor Life Magazine ranked Roseau as the 20th best town in the United States for sportsmen.

Roseau is located two hours from Grand Forks, North Dakota, and Winnipeg, Manitoba.

About the School District:

Roseau Public School – ISD 682 campus is located in the City of Roseau. The roughly 714-square miles has a student enrollment of 1,249 prekindergarten through 12th-grade students from the communities of Roseau, Malung, Wannaska, Ross, and Salol.

Roseau Elementary School serves 726 pre-kindergarten through grade 6 students, and Roseau High School serves 528 students in grades 7 through 12.

The school district employs 81 licensed staff, 75 nonlicensed staff, one assistant principal/community education director, one full-time high school principal/athletic director, one full-time elementary principal, and one full-time special education director/district assessment coordinator. The school district’s central office includes a full-time superintendent and two full-time bookkeepers. The school district operates its own transportation and food service programs.

School Psychologist, Full-Time – Bemidji Regional Interdistrict Council

January 23, 2019 by Bemidji Regional Interdistrict Council

School Psychologist, Full-Time – Bemidji Regional Interdistrict Council

The Bemidji Regional Interdistrict Council (BRIC), a large special education services cooperative serving 11 member Districts in North Central Minnesota anticipates the need for a full-time School Psychologist for the 2018-2019 school year.  This is a full-time, permanent position.  The BRIC is a well established and highly regarded special education services cooperative serving multiple Districts in North Central and Northwestern Minnesota for over 40 years.   Administrative offices are located in Bemidji, Minnesota.  The BRIC offers a competitive compensation package, effective supervision, consultation, in-service training opportunities, and technology supports.  Starting salary for the current 182-day contract is $57,153.00 with a range depending on experience to $75,278.00.

The BRIC Special Education Services Cooperative maintains four full-time School Psychologists. The School Psychologists provide direct and indirect support services pre-k through grade 12 including working with students at risk and students with special needs including assessment, consultation, and collaboration with teachers, parents, guardians, support agencies and providing in-service training on a variety of educational issues.   The BRIC School Psychologists typically travel out to assigned Districts Monday, Tuesday, Thursday and Friday each week.  Wednesdays reserved for in office work at the Cooperative’s Administrative Offices located in Bemidji.

Must be eligible for licensure in Minnesota by the Minnesota Board of Teaching.   The School Psychologist reports directly to the Executive Director.

Superintendent

December 28, 2018 by Bagley Public Schools

Job Title / Start Date
Superintendent of Schools. The school district is seeking a full-time superintendent effective July 1, 2019.

District
The Bagley schools are located in northwest Minnesota one-half hour west of Bemidji, five hours northwest of Minneapolis-St Paul, & two hours from Fargo-Moorhead.

The district currently has an enrollment of just under 1,000 students, and an annual revenue of just over $14,000,000.00 ($14M).  The School District has implemented 1-to-1 devices for all students.  Teachers have SMART Boards, Laptops, and Computer Labs for STEM classes.  The district has a full pre-engineering track using Project Lead the Way courses, many of which are articulated for college credit.  The program track also includes School to work, and on the job apprenticeship programs.  We have a Vex Robotics Team, and a First Robotics Team, in addition to a well-developed Media Crew of students that produces television broadcasts on a local cable TV station for many home sports events and school activities. Our drama and theater club stages many one act plays, musicals, and three act plays. We have a well-developed k-4 music program and 7-12 band and choir programs.
